C9 vs. C7 vs. Mini Lights: Choosing the Right Scale for Your NJ Property

C9 bulbs are the largest consumer-grade decorative holiday bulb, measuring approximately 2.25 inches tall with a medium intermediate E17 screw base, while C7 bulbs stand about 1.5 inches tall on a smaller E12 candelabra base, and mini lights use a tiny wedge or T1¾ base entirely different from both.

Size and Lumen Output at a Glance

Bulb Type Height Base Incandescent Watts LED Watts Approx. Lumens (LED) Best NJ Application
C9 2.25" E17 (intermediate) 7W 0.5–1W 25–45 lm/bulb Rooflines, ridges, commercial fascia, municipal displays
C7 1.5" E12 (candelabra) 5W 0.4–0.7W 15–25 lm/bulb Window outlines, shrub borders, smaller residential overhangs
Mini Lights 0.6" Wedge / T1¾ 0.4W 0.06–0.1W 2–4 lm/bulb Tree wrapping, garlands, patio accents, detail work

Which Format Fits Which NJ Property Type?

C9s belong on any run where visibility from the street matters. A 3,500-square-foot Colonial in Ridgewood or Westfield typically carries 80–120 C9 bulbs along its primary roofline alone; the larger bulb reads clearly from a passing car in a way that C7s simply do not. For Morristown historic properties with steeply pitched rooflines, C9s trace the ridge without disappearing against the skyline.

C7 bulbs shine in secondary runs — dormer outlines, ground-level window frames, or garden border accents where a slightly softer, smaller point of light complements the dominant C9 roofline. Mini lights are the detail layer: Princeton estate properties often combine all three formats, running C9s on the main ridge, C7s on dormers and columns, and mini lights deep inside wrapped evergreens.

Commercial and municipal applications almost always default to C9. The higher lumen output per socket, combined with heavier-gauge wire on professional-grade cords, allows longer uninterrupted runs across storefronts, parking-lot poles, and pavilion structures without voltage drop. LED vs. Incandescent C9s: Energy Cost Reality for NJ Homeowners

LED C9 bulbs consume roughly 0.5–1 watt each compared to 7 watts for a traditional incandescent C9, producing energy savings of 85–93% per bulb for an identical visual footprint.

Running the Numbers on a Typical NJ Roofline

Consider a modest 100-bulb roofline run — realistic for a two-story center-hall Colonial in Summit or Montclair — operating 6 hours per night for 45 nights (Thanksgiving through New Year's Day):

  • Incandescent C9s (7W each): 100 bulbs × 7W = 700W. At 6 hrs/night × 45 nights = 270 kWh. At New Jersey's average residential rate of roughly $0.17/kWh, that's about $45.90 per season for one run.
  • LED C9s (0.75W each): 100 bulbs × 0.75W = 75W. Same schedule = 28.9 kWh. Cost: approximately $4.91 per season.
  • Savings: roughly $41 per 100-bulb run, per season. A property with three roofline runs saves over $120 annually — before accounting for bulb replacement costs, which are dramatically lower with LEDs.

Beyond rebates, LED C9s carry a rated lifespan of 25,000–50,000 hours versus roughly 1,000–3,000 hours for incandescent. On a professional-grade replaceable-bulb cord system, you're replacing a handful of LEDs every 3–5 seasons instead of half the string every year. Weather Ratings Decoded: IP44, IP65, and NJ's Brutal Climate Realities

IP (Ingress Protection) ratings describe a product's resistance to solid particles (first digit) and liquids (second digit) on a standardized IEC 60529 scale, and for New Jersey's climate, the difference between IP44 and IP65 is the difference between a display that lasts the season and one that fails in February.

What the Numbers Mean

  • IP44: Protected against solid objects larger than 1mm and water splashing from any direction. Adequate for interior-adjacent or sheltered soffit installations in inland NJ counties like Morris or Hunterdon.
  • IP65: Fully dust-tight and protected against low-pressure water jets from any direction. The correct minimum for exposed fascia, ridge caps, gable ends, and any installation within approximately 10 miles of the Atlantic coast.
  • IP67/IP68: Submersion-rated. Rarely needed for standard roofline displays but appropriate for ground-level accent fixtures in flood-prone Shore communities.

NJ-Specific Weather Threats

New Jersey's holiday season is not one climate — it's three, layered on top of each other. Understanding each one helps you choose the right rated product.

Freeze-thaw cycling (statewide): NJ averages 60–90 freeze-thaw cycles per winter. Cheap PVC insulation on low-grade cords becomes brittle and cracks when temperatures oscillate between the mid-20s and mid-40s within 48 hours. Look for cords rated to at least −40 °F with UV-stabilized insulation. The same applies to socket gaskets: rubber gaskets shrink and gap in cold, letting water wick into the socket and create arc faults. Professional-grade cords use molded SPT-2 insulation that maintains flexibility through NJ's entire temperature range.

Coastal salt air (Ocean County south through Cape May): Sodium chloride in salt air attacks bare copper conductors, aluminum sockets, and uncoated steel staples within a single season. Properties in Toms River and Cape May require C9 bulbs with nickel-plated or marine-grade bases, and all hardware — clips, staples, tie-offs — should be stainless or coated. IP65-rated products with sealed socket gaskets are non-negotiable here.

Nor'easter wind loads: A Category 1 nor'easter generates sustained winds of 40–60 mph and gusts to 75 mph. Improperly clipped C9 cord can whip loose, snapping bulbs, tearing gutters, and creating electrical hazards. Professional installers size their clip intervals (typically every 12 inches on open runs, every 6 inches on exposed corners) and use break-away clips designed to release before pulling the gutter. The wire gauge on the cord matters too: 18-gauge SPT-1 is the minimum, but 16-gauge or heavier is standard practice for any NJ Shore installation above the first floor.

C9 Colors and Their Best Applications Across NJ Properties

Color choice in C9 displays is both aesthetic and architectural — the right color temperature or hue amplifies a property's existing character rather than fighting it.

Warm White

Warm white C9s (2700K–3000K) cast a golden, candlelit glow that flatters brick, brownstone, and wood-shake exteriors. They're the dominant choice for upscale residential properties in Summit and Princeton, where the goal is elegant rather than festive. Warm white pairs beautifully with fresh greenery garlands and red velvet bows.

Cool White

Cool white C9s (5000K–6500K) read as crisp, modern, and almost icy — a natural fit for contemporary architecture, white or light-gray siding, and coastal properties where the color echoes sea foam and winter sky. They're also extremely popular in Hoboken and Jersey City for rooftop and balcony displays where a sleek urban aesthetic is the goal.

Multicolor

Traditional multicolor C9s — cycling red, orange, yellow, green, and blue — deliver the highest visual energy and nostalgia factor. They're the right call for family neighborhoods, municipal main streets, and commercial properties trying to maximize curb appeal and foot traffic. Professional Installation vs. DIY: Where C9 Expertise Pays Off in NJ

Professional C9 installation pays for itself most clearly in three NJ-specific scenarios: coastal properties requiring marine-rated hardware, historic homes with fragile roofing materials that can't tolerate amateur clip placement, and any display that runs more than 200 feet of cord (where circuit load calculations become critical).

The most common DIY mistake we see on NJ properties is daisy-chaining too many C9 cords on a single 15-amp circuit. At 7W per incandescent bulb, a 150-bulb run draws 1,050 watts — over 8.5 amps before accounting for any other load on that circuit. Add a second run and you've tripped the breaker before the first night ends. LED C9s eliminate most of this math, but circuit planning still matters for large displays. For removal and storage between seasons — which directly affects whether your C9 bulbs and cords survive to next December — professional handling makes a measurable difference. Improperly coiled cords develop kinks that crack insulation; bulbs tossed loose develop micro-fractures in their glass. What IP rating do I need for C9 lights on a New Jersey Shore property?

Shore-area properties from Toms River south through Cape May should require a minimum of IP65 for any exposed C9 installation. IP65 means the fixture is fully dust-tight and protected against low-pressure water jets from any direction — sufficient for rain, sea spray, and coastal humidity. IP44, which only handles splashing water, is not adequate for direct salt-air exposure because sodium chloride accelerates corrosion of socket contacts and base plating within a single season. Additionally, all mounting hardware — clips, staples, and cable ties — should be stainless steel or coated to prevent rust streaking on siding and gutters.

Can I mix C9 bulb colors on the same cord, and how do I plan a multicolor layout?

Yes — professional-grade C9 cords use individual E17 sockets spaced 12 inches apart (standard) or 18 inches apart (for a more spread-out commercial look), and any combination of LED C9 bulbs fits the same socket. Common NJ residential layouts include alternating warm white and cool white for a glittering effect, or a repeating pattern of red, warm white, and green for a traditional holiday look. For patriotic displays, red, cool white, and blue C9s in a repeating three-bulb pattern work well. The key planning constraint is that all bulbs on a single cord must be the same wattage type — don't mix LED and incandescent on the same run, as the voltage characteristics differ and can cause uneven brightness or premature burnout.

What wire gauge should I look for in C9 extension cords for New Jersey winter installations?

For outdoor NJ holiday installations, the minimum acceptable wire gauge is 18 AWG (SPT-1), but 16 AWG (SPT-2) is the professional standard and is strongly recommended for any run exceeding 50 feet, any installation in Shore communities exposed to nor'easter wind loads, or any cord that will be clipped directly to a metal gutter or fascia where abrasion is possible. Thicker-gauge wire maintains lower resistance over longer runs (preventing voltage drop and dim end-of-line bulbs), retains flexibility in sub-freezing temperatures better than lighter-gauge alternatives, and withstands the mechanical stress of wind whip and repeated freeze-thaw cycling that NJ winters reliably deliver.
